Current carbon capture and utilization (CCU) technologies require high energy input costly catalysts. Here, an effective pathway is offered that addresses climate action by atmospheric CO2 sequestration. Industrially relevant highly reactive alkali cellulose solutions are used as absorption media. The latter lead to mineralized materials (MCM) at a tailorable cellulose-to-mineral ratio, forming organic-inorganic viscous systems (viscosity from 102 107 mPa s storage modulus 10 105 Pa)....

Whereas scientific explanations have expanded our understanding of nature, they are often inappropriate for communicating the relevance science to a lay audience. The arts avert these intellectual hurdles in permitting people appreciate while also informing endeavors. This project combines art sculpture with technology electro mineral accretion (EMA) and coral reef restoration. A DNA-inspired permits transmission minimal DC current that extracts minerals from seawater deposits them on steel...
